The Democratic Alliance (DA) in Gauteng will conduct an oversight inspection at the Randburg Licensing Department as part of its Infrastructure Campaign.
The inspection follows reports about the state of collapse and total lack of maintenance at the facility despite Premier Panyaza Lesufi promising a wide range of clean-ups, repairs and developments in the City of Johannesburg during his 2025 State of the Province Address and in his apology to President Cyril Ramaphosa.
The inspection will be led by the DA Gauteng Shadow MEC for Roads and Logistics, Evert Du Plessis MPL and the DA Spokesperson for Roads and Logistics, Nicole Van Dyk MPL.
